The Real Mechanics of No Deposit Daily Spins (UK 2026)
Let’s talk about the actual backend logic. When you claim a daily spin offer, the casino is essentially giving you a free bet on a slot. The RTP of that slot matters. If the offer ties you to a game with a 94% RTP, your expected value is lower than if you played a 97% RTP game. Most players ignore this. I don’t.

Can I withdraw winnings from daily spins immediately?
No. Almost all daily spins come with wagering requirements. You need to play through the winnings a certain number of times (usually 30x to 40x) before you can withdraw. Some casinos like PlayOJO have no wagering on free spins, but those are rare for daily offers. Always check the T&C.

Technical Deep-Dive: How to Optimize Your Daily Spin Strategy
I’m not a gambler. I’m a systems analyst who happens to test casino platforms. The strategy for maximizing daily spins is not about luck. It’s about game selection and wagering optimization.
First, identify the slot with the highest RTP in the daily spin pool. If the offer gives you spins on Starburst (96.1% RTP), that’s decent. But if you can choose a slot like Blood Suckers (98% RTP), your expected value is higher. Some platforms let you choose. Most don’t.
Second, calculate the effective wagering. If you get 10 free spins at £0.10 each, that’s £1 in bonus value. With a 35x wagering requirement, you need to wager £35 before you can withdraw. If the slot has a 96% RTP, your expected loss on that wagering is about £1.40. So the net value of the bonus is negative if you play poorly. But if you hit a win, the value can spike.
Third, use the cashback to offset losses. If the casino offers 10% cashback on losses, your net expected value improves.
